Claims (5)
- スクリュ圧縮機本体と、
前記スクリュ圧縮機本体を駆動するモータと、
前記スクリュ圧縮機本体と前記モータとの間に介在配置されて前記モータの駆動力を前記スクリュ圧縮機本体に伝達する歯車箱と、
前記スクリュ圧縮機本体又は前記モータのいずれか一方の下方に位置して前記歯車箱の側面に対して別体で取り付けられるガスクーラとを備える、スクリュ圧縮機。 - 請求項1に記載のスクリュ圧縮機において、
前記歯車箱及び前記ガスクーラそれぞれの各支持端部と、前記歯車箱及び前記ガスクーラが載置される台板との間には、防振体が配設されている、スクリュ圧縮機。 - 請求項2に記載のスクリュ圧縮機において、
前記歯車箱及び前記ガスクーラは、前記歯車箱を支持する二つの前記防振体及び前記ガスクーラを支持する一つの前記防振体を介して前記台板に載置されている、スクリュ圧縮機。 - 請求項2又は請求項3に記載のスクリュ圧縮機において、
前記ガスクーラに配設されている前記防振体は、前記ガスクーラにおいて前記モータ及び前記スクリュ圧縮機本体の各軸の直交方向の略中央部に1つだけ配設されている、スクリュ圧縮機。 - 請求項2から請求項4のいずれか1項に記載のスクリュ圧縮機において、
前記歯車箱に配設されている前記防振体は、前記歯車箱において前記モータ及び前記スクリュ圧縮機本体の各軸の直交方向の各端部近傍に1つずつ配設されている、スクリュ圧縮機。
